    Presented by: Paul Young, Associate Professor of English, Director of Film Studies Program Sweden (1913) Dir: Victor Sjöström. DVD.

    A tale exalting maternal suffering in a merciless social system, the titular heroine (Hilda Borgström) is put through a wringer of disease, bankruptcy, workhouse toiling and the loss of her children. For its age, the film shows remarkable sophistication and depth of characterization, as well as skillful photography and editing before these aspects of cinematography were more advanced and developed. Any rawness in style only heightens the gripping and heart-rending drama in this historical and cinematic classic. Silent. Not Rated. 72 mins. Funding provided by Film Studies Program.
